TomcatはJVMを使ってスレッド数を設定する方法は何ですか?

Tomcat内で、Tomcatのスレッド数を調整するためにJVMパラメータを設定することができます。具体的な手順は以下の通りです。

  1. Tomcatのインストールディレクトリを開き、binフォルダーの中にあるcatalina.sh(Linux/macOS)またはcatalina.bat(Windows)ファイルを探してください。
  2. catalina.sh(またはcatalina.bat)ファイルを開き、ファイルの末尾に以下の設定を追加します:
  3. CATALINA_OPTS=”-Djava.awt.headless=true -Dfile.encoding=UTF-8 -server -Xms512m -Xmx512m -XX:NewSize=256m -XX:MaxNewSize=256m -XX:PermSize=256m -XX:MaxPermSize=256m -XX:+DisableExplicitGC”
    CATALINA_OPTSをエクスポートします。
  4. 上記の設定では、-Xmsおよび-XmxパラメータはTomcatの初期ヒープサイズと最大ヒープサイズを設定するために使用され、実際の状況に合わせて調整することができます。-XX:NewSizeおよび-XX:MaxNewSizeパラメータは新生代のヒープサイズを設定するために使用され、-XX:PermSizeおよび-XX:MaxPermSizeパラメータは永続代のヒープサイズを設定するために使用され、これらも実際の要件に合わせて調整することができます。
  5. ファイルを保存して閉じてください。
  6. Tomcatを再起動すると、新たなスレッド数の設定が有効になります。

上記の設定はあくまで例示です。具体的なパラメータ設定は、システムのリソースとアプリケーションの要求に応じて調整する必要があります。

bannerAds